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 32 Weeks
Mounting Type Through Hole
Package / Case Radial, Can - Snap-In - 3 Lead
Operating Temperature-40°C~105°C
PackagingBulk
Series ALC80
Size / Dimension 1.181Dia 30.00mm
Tolerance ±20%
Part StatusActive
Moisture Sensitivity Level (MSL) Not Applicable
Applications General Purpose
Voltage - Rated 350V
Capacitance 200μF
ESR (Equivalent Series Resistance) 675mOhm @ 100Hz
Lead Spacing0.394 10.00mm
Lifetime @ Temp 7000 Hrs @ 105°C
Polarization Polar
Impedance352mOhm
Ripple Current @ Low Frequency 1.34A @ 100Hz
Ripple Current @ High Frequency 3.85A @ 10kHz
Height Seated (Max) 1.260 32.00mm
RoHS StatusROHS3 Compliant
